Transaction faf96bc11ec139d5fb295c04bb7fdf3d4756e79d366cbb90ad5e2aeda340dc2e

2 Input
2 Outputs
  • faf96bc11ec139d5fb295c04bb7fdf3d4756e79d366cbb90ad5e2aeda340dc2e:0
  • value  43380000
    address  14vEcaePEHapN7LBc9FhZ2qmnhFAYxZcoV
  • faf96bc11ec139d5fb295c04bb7fdf3d4756e79d366cbb90ad5e2aeda340dc2e:1
  • value  37488
    address  1KDwR5duDeWfCLYUBirmtFGr3uZNagHVpD